What is Windows HotPatch?
Windows HotPatch is a feature in Windows 11 designed for enterprise environments that allows security updates to be installed and take effect in the background. This process minimizes the need for device restarts, helping users maintain productivity while ensuring security compliance.
How do I manage HotPatch policies?
You can manage HotPatch policies through Microsoft Intune or group policy settings. This provides greater visibility and control over the update process, allowing you to enroll devices in the Auto Patch quality update policy.
What are the benefits of using HotPatch?
HotPatch enables seamless patching at scale, which means you can update hundreds or thousands of devices with minimal disruption to business operations. This leads to fewer interruptions, faster compliance, and an improved security posture, ultimately enhancing the employee experience.
